You need to turn off Home/Away Assist option.  In the app, there is an option to set what triggers Home vs Away.  One option is to use your phone's location.  The other is the motion detector in the thermostat itself.  They are both on by default.  Just set it to Home and then turn the Assist option off.

An option to consider is that you can turn the motion detection option off but have the Home/Away function determined by your phone only. That way you can still have it automatically raising/lowering heat when you're home/away but not deciding you're not home when you don't walk by every now and then, such as when you're in bed for the night.
